The essential components of a solar racking system include flashings, mounts, rails, and clamps. The right racking equipment for your system primarily depends on your roof type. From there, you'll have a few brands to choose from––but usually, your installer will have preferred racking. . Simply put, racking is the engineered structure that securely holds solar modules in place, whether on a roof, over a parking lot, or on the ground, and ensures that your entire solar installation functions safely and effectively. These structures are generally made of aluminum and stay hidden from the top. Flush Mounts: Flush mounts involve directly attaching solar panels. .
